Dinosaur Ridge
Track a T-Rex along dinosaur Ridge. This outdoor museum, a National Landmark, preserves dinosaur tracks, fossils, footprints and other evidence of prehistoric life. Bones from some of the largest dinosaurs were discovered here.

Jefferson County Open Space
30 parks and properties and almost 200 miles of trails throughout the county. From the dramatic sculptural quality of the red stone outcrops at South Valley Park to the expansive mountain meadow at Elk Meadow Park near Evergreen, Jefferson County Open Space provides non-motorized trail-based recreation in vibrant and varied landscapes. Established in 1972 when voters approved a one-half of one percent sales tax to acquire lands of scenic, natural and historic value and trails thereon, Open Space continues to preserve important lands for the physical, psychological, recreational and social enjoyment of present and future generations.

Lariat Loop
The Lariat Loop Mountain Gateway Heritage Area has been a primary entranceway to the Rocky Mountains since the 1850s. Just minutes away from downtown Denver, the Lariat Loop connects people to nature's splendor, historic treasures, recreational activities and geological wonders, in a 40 mile drive. It is a foothills mountain experience that guides you through historic towns of Morrison, Golden and Evergreen.

Tiny Town
The oldest kid-sized village and railroad in the US! Tiny town was created at the site of the Denver-Leadville stagecoach stop in a scenic mountain canyon southwest of Denver in 1915. Unique one-sixth-sized town with over 100 colorful buildings and an enchanting train ride powered by authentic steam locomotive.

Mother Cabrini Shrine
Mother Cabrini Shrine, located beyond the foothills of Golden, Colorado, was established by Saint Frances Xavier Cabrini as a summer camp for orphan children and for the purpose of spreading the gospel. With her beatification in 1938, the property became a place of prayer, pilgrimage and devotion to Mother Cabrini and the Sacred Heart of Jesus.
